Sekou Jabateh Leads Lone Star U-23

Liberia’s international Russian- based forward, Sekou Jabateh Oliseh is set for his second youth match for Liberia. The forward arrived in the country on Tuesday night for the trip to Ghana ahead of Liberia’s Olympic qualifying match with the Ivory Coast.

According to an update from the LFA, Jabateh is listed for the second time to play for the Under-23 side due to the chances they have to qualify for the London 2012 Olympic. The international striker is expected to partner with Alex Nimo, who played for America’s Under-17 and 20 Men’s teams.

Tonia Tisdell, playing in Turkey’s 1st Division for 4th place Mersin Idman-Yurdu was unable to joined Lone Star Under-23 for the game. Sekou will function as a pointer during the game, hoping for the best of supports from local base midfielders.
